Steve Sarkisian announces season-ending injury for Texas star RB Bijan Robinson

For the Texas football program, things just keep getting worse.

After losing at home to Kansas in overtime on Saturday night to fall to 4-6 on the season, 1st-year Longhorns coach Steve Sarkisian announced Monday that star running back Bijan Robinson will miss the remainder of the season with a dislocated elbow.

Robinson, a 6-foot, 214-pound sophomore, recorded 195 carries for 1,127 yards and 11 touchdowns this season. He also added 26 receptions for 295 yards and 4 TDs.

Texas’ loss to the Jayhawks on Saturday was its 5th consecutive defeat, the longest such streak that the program has suffered since 1956.

The Longhorns will look to end the skid at West Virginia on Saturday, a task that just became much taller without Robinson.
